Above: The Opera House featured eight hand-painted curtains. This is the first to<br />

be restored and was painted in 1929. It features Svatopluk, a Moravian king who<br />

ruled in the late 800s. His three sons wanted to split the kingdom so they could<br />

each rule a portion.<br />

The curtain features the legend of the three twigs. Just before his death, Svatopluk<br />

asked his sons to come to him and to bring twigs. He asked his sons to break a<br />

single twig, which they did easily. He then bundled the sticks and asked them to<br />

break the bundle, which was not possible.<br />

“The moral of the story is, ‘Stay together and you’ll be strong. If you’re an individual,<br />

you’ll be easily broken,’ “ said Chuck Hamernik, who serves as Clarkson’s mayor<br />

and helps maintain the Opera House.<br />

The brothers did not listen, fighting for control of the throne following Svatopluk’s<br />

death. Their division lead to the fall of the Moravian Empire.<br />
